Go 编程语言之旅
欢迎来到Go 编程语言之旅。
欢迎来到 Go 之旅;官方地址:A Tour of Go
基础篇
学习语言的所有基础知识。 声明变量、调用函数以及学习下一课之前需要了解的所有内容。
包、变量和函数。
了解任何 Go 程序的基本组件。
流程控制语句:for、if、else、switch 和 defer
了解如何使用条件、循环、开关和延迟来控制代码流。
更多类型:结构、切片和映射。
了解如何根据现有类型定义类型:本课程涵盖结构、数组、切片和映射。
方法和接口
了解如何定义类型的方法、如何声明接口以及如何将所有内容组合在一起。
方法和接口
本课涵盖方法和接口、定义对象及其行为的结构。
泛型
了解如何在 Go 函数和结构中使用类型参数。
泛型
Go 支持使用类型参数的泛型编程。本课展示了一些在代码中使用泛型的示例。
并发
Go 提供并发功能作为核心语言的一部分。该模块介绍了 goroutines 和通道,以及如何使用它们来实现不同的并发模式。
并发
Go 提供并发结构作为核心语言的一部分。本课将介绍它们并给出一些有关如何使用它们的示例。